Hawks seize DSACR Macufe documents

By Libuseng Nyaka

QWAQWA – The Free State department of sport, art, culture and recreation has been raided by the Hawks which seized documents for a suspected unlawful tender awarded to Bloemfontein company C-squared.


Free State Hawks spokesperson Christopher Sinqo confirmed that on Tuesday November, 15 2022, a search and seize operation was conducted by the Bloemfontein Serious Crime Prevention Investigation unit based on the information received of an irregular tender awarded to a certain company for Macufe.


This after the department of sport, arts, culture and recreation continued with the Mangaung African culture and Festival despite the court having set aside the awarding of the tender to events management company C-squared.
The high court had ruled that the decision by the Free State Sport, art, culture and recreation to award the tender to C-Squared the to organize festival event was unlawful.


The department appealed the ruling but failed to have it overturned.
